SNOWY conditions has meant some bins in Bolton have not been emptied today.
Residents whose wheelie bins should have been collected but haven't are urged to leave them out so they can be emptied sometime over the weekend.
A Bolton Council spokesman said: "Despite best efforts, bad weather means we've not been able to collect everyone's bins as scheduled.
"If we've missed you, please leave your bin out and we will endeavour to collect by 5pm on Sunday.
"Weather may change- keep an eye on our website for updates."
According to The Met Office, Bolton will have a frosty start to the New Year, with localised fog patches. Mostly dry with sunny spells throughout the day and scattered showers slowly clearing from the east. Feeling cold. Maximum temperature 5 °C.
It will be largely dry throughout the weekend with sunny spells on Saturday but cold.
